Output ef91ba75841b48ee9276bb542003a00d1b340425b8291dea770c8b834538dfd6:5

value
12972
script pubkey
OP_0 OP_PUSHBYTES_32 b39e0dd18eac7fe23de015ed2b206e7f45d9098aad7bf69743d03fe2c2dc8d49
address
bc1qkw0qm5vw43l7y00qzhkjkgrw0azajzv244ald96r6ql79sku34ysu9r4vw
transaction
ef91ba75841b48ee9276bb542003a00d1b340425b8291dea770c8b834538dfd6
confirmations
3037
spent
true